About
Hampton Roads Community Health Center is a Federal Qualified Health Center and provides quality and affordable healthcare for all. Their services include primary care, dental care, behavioral health, and more. We prioritize the health and well-being of our patients and strive to make healthcare accessible to everyone in the community. The Hampton Roads Community Health Center is looking for Certified Medical Assistants committed to providing excellent care to our patients with an emphasis on compassion, professionalism, and quality outcomes of patient care based on current evidence based practice and quality measures. This position supports work life balance by offering a Monday through Friday schedule working 8 a.m. to 5 p.m.
Key responsibilities include:
- Greets and triages incoming patients by obtaining vital signs, chief complaint, reconciles medication list, reconciles allergies, and prepares patient for the visit; prepares patients for procedures, provides basic patient care and examinations as directed, and assists providers with procedures.
- Scans upcoming appointments for additional medical record information necessary; obtains medical records from other physician offices, hospitals, labs, emergency rooms and radiology prior to patient visit; administers injections of medications or immunizations in accordance with approved nursing protocols; and observes patients for any reaction to medications, immunizations, treatments, and significant incidents.
- Cross trains in all clinical departments, helps with pharmacy requests, in house labs, and enters of all data in the Electronic Medical record; prepares and disinfects exam rooms for patient visits, restocks clinical area, exam rooms, and supply rooms; and sterilizes/disinfects instruments when used (including autoclaving) and maintains medical equipment.
- Performs administrative support work such as word processing, creating spreadsheets, data entry and retrieval; orders, monitors and distributes program supplies/resources; and other information to ensure accuracy and conformance to established procedures and policies; and counsels patients regarding patient responsibilities and rights; adheres to patient confidentiality guidelines.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
Required Qualifications:
High school diploma or equivalent is required. Satisfactory completion of state approved medical assistant program. Successful completion of a medical assistant certification (Certified Medical Assistant CMA, Certified Clinical Medical Assistant CCMA, or Registered Medical Assistant RMA) is required. Previous medical practice experience preferred. Must be certified in Basic Life Support by the American Heart Association techniques.
